Fort Worth Police Department, Texas
End of Watch Sunday, June 27, 1993
Add to My HeroesDonald James Manning
Detective Donald Manning was shot and killed at Oakland Lake Park while off-duty.
Detective Manning and his female friend were approached by five gang members who attempted to rob them. Detective Manning drew his gun and, in an exchange of gunfire, he was wounded. He was transported to a local hospital where he passed away shortly after midnight.
All five suspects were convicted of murder.
Detective Manning had served with the Fort Worth Police Department for six years.
